What Are the Key Elements That Define Local Search Visibility Today?
In the context of 2025, local search visibility hinges on a complex matrix of proximity ranking factors, citation quality, geographic relevance, and user engagement signals. Advanced local SEO strategies integrate these elements into a cohesive framework, leveraging tools that measure and optimize proximity ranking signals, such as top local SEO factors. These metrics include physical distance from the searcher, consistency of NAP (Name, Address, Phone Number) citations, and local relevance scores, which together influence how prominently a business appears in local packs and map results.

Refining Local Search Algorithms with Multilayered Proximity Signals
In the ever-evolving landscape of local SEO, understanding the multifaceted nature of proximity signals is paramount. Beyond mere physical distance, search engines now incorporate accessibility factors such as transportation options, parking availability, and pedestrian friendliness, which influence user experience and, consequently, ranking algorithms. A comprehensive approach involves integrating these nuanced signals into your local SEO strategy through advanced data collection and real-time analytics, enabling businesses to adapt swiftly to changing user behaviors and preferences.

How Can Micro-Moments and Local Events Drive Search Visibility?
Micro-moments—those instantaneous searches driven by immediate needs—are becoming increasingly influential in local search rankings. By proactively creating content and optimizing for these moments, businesses can capture high-intent traffic. For example, a restaurant can optimize for “best takeout options during snowstorm” or “local charity events this weekend.” This requires a strategic blend of schema markup, real-time social media updates, and localized keyword targeting, ensuring your business appears precisely when users seek nearby solutions.

What is the impact of voice search on hyperlocal SEO and how can you optimize for it?
Voice search is reshaping how consumers access local information, favoring conversational, long-tail queries that often include specific location references. Optimizing for voice involves adopting a natural language tone, creating FAQ pages with common local questions, and ensuring your Google My Business profile is robust with accurate, up-to-date information. According to a report by BrightLocal (2024), over 58% of voice searches are local, emphasizing the need for voice-friendly content to elevate your proximity signals and increase visibility in voice-driven search results.
